+ | If you have an idea for a project, you need to convince a faculty member in the department to be your supervisor. If not, click on Available Projects on the left to see the list of projects suggested by prospective supervisors for this term; select a project that you would like to work on; and get in touch with the supervisor listed next to it. Note that faculty members are not obliged to supervise any applicant | ||

+ | Part of the course contract will include participation in a project presentation. This will be conducted one day in the first week of the fall term. Each student must prepare a poster describing their project, and be prepared to describe and explain the work they have done. Further details will be provided later by email. | ||
